MARIETTA, Ohio – The Baldwin Wallace University women's volleyball team fell to the Marietta College Pioneers 1-3 in Ban Johnson Arena. The Yellow Jackets are now 4-2 in the OAC with losses to No. 15 Otterbein and No. 20 Marietta.
BW made its mark in the first set by winning 25-23 to set the tone against the conference leaders. This fight brought the best out of both sides in set two with Marietta finding the advantage 28-26. The Pioneers outlasted the Yellow Jackets over the next two sets by winning 25-18 and 25-17 in the third and fourth sets, respectively. Coach
Kate Latkovic's team won ten consecutive sets going into the second set of the night. The Yellow Jackets certainly proved their abilities against ranked opponents this season so far after going to five sets with No. 15 Otterbein less than two weeks ago.
BW Leaders (14-12, 4-2 OAC)
- No. 6 Katarina Blazetic (DeLand, Fla.) had an exceptional night on both sides of the ball by notching 39 assists and 24 digs to lead the team in both categories with her double-double. This was a career best in digs for the setter.
- Sophomore outside hitter Lyla Nash (Berkey / Evergreen) had a team-leading 13 kills tonight.
- Senior outside hitter Gabby Schlecht (Naperville, Ill. / North) shared the team lead in aces and blocks with two of each.
- First-year Grace Keane (Cleveland / St. Joseph Academy) also had two blocks and fellow first-year Morgan Kaylor (Galloway / Hilliard Bradley) tallied two aces.
Marietta Leaders (15-5, 6-0 OAC)
- Jillian Fellers and Emily Piehler each had 15 kills
- Emory Spitler had 50 assists and 19 digs
- Keira Shannon got 35 digs to lead the Pioneers
